The fact sheet provides an overview of the changes to Medicare Part B, Medicare Advantage, and Part D programs that will impact Medicare beneficiaries beginning January 1, 2021.
NOTE: This document’s information describes only the permanent Medicare coverage changes, not temporary flexibilities related to the COVID-19 public health emergency.
